JPP leader killed in Jharkhand

Last Updated: Thursday, December 29, 2011, 21:34
Comments 0  
Jamshedpur: Jharkhand People's Party (JPP) leader Kanchan Kumar Mandal was killed by unidentified men while he was returning home from duty, police said on Thursday.

Mandal, who was block secretary of JPP's Potka area near here, was fatally attacked with sharp weapons while he was returning on bicycle to his home in Sundernagar, last night.

The exact cause behind the killing could not be ascertained but a feud over a piece of land with his relatives could be a possibility, police suspected adding that a massive hunt was on the apprehend the culprits.

40-year-old Mandal was an active participant of the separate Jharkhand statehood movement.

One person was detained for questioning in this connection.

Senior police officials including Senior Superintendent of Police Akhilesh Kumar Jha rushed to the spot this morning to take stock of the situation.

Meanwhile, JPP and its students' wing All Jharkhand Students Union (AJSU) served a 24-hour ultimatum to the district administration to arrest the culprits, otherwise the two alongwith Jharkhand Andolankari Manch (JAM), a body of separate Jharkhand movement activists, will launch a massive agitation soon.

They have called for Potka Block bandh tomorrow in support of their demand, said Surya Singh Besra, president of JPP.

Earlier, JPP-AJSU strongly protested the killing and did not allow the police to conduct post-mortem till the culprits were apprehended, Besra said.

A named FIR has been registered against five persons based on the statement of the victim's brother.
